@@ -0,0 +1,111 @@+{-# LANGUAGE BangPatterns #-}++-- |+-- Module: Urbit.Ob.Title+-- Copyright: (c) 2019 Jared Tobin+-- License: MIT+--+-- Maintainer: Jared Tobin <jared@jtobin.io>+-- Stability: unstable+-- Portability: ghc+--+-- Functions for determining ship class and parentage.+--+-- Analogous to the +title arm of zuse.hoon.++module Urbit.Ob.Title (+ Class(..)+ , clan+ , sein+ ) where++import Urbit.Ob.Co (Patp)+import qualified Urbit.Ob.Co as Co (patp, fromPatp)++-- | Ship class.+data Class =+ -- | 8-bit atom+ --+ Galaxy+ -- | 16-bit atom+ --+ | Star+ -- | 32-bit atom+ --+ | Planet+ -- | 64-bit atom+ --+ | Moon+ -- | 128-bit atom+ --+ | Comet+ deriving (Eq, Show)++-- | Determine ship class.+--+-- >>> let fes = patp 255+-- >>> let fipfes = patp 256+-- >>> let dostec = patp 0xFFFFFFFF+-- >>> let risfen = patp 0xFFFFFFFFFFFFFFFF+-- >>> let fipfesfipfes = patp 0xF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FF+-- >>> clan fes+-- Galaxy+-- >>> clan fipfes+-- Star+-- >>> clan dostec+-- Planet+-- >>> clan risfen+-- Moon+-- >>> clan fipfesfipfes+-- Comet+--+clan :: Patp -> Class+clan ship+ | wid <= 1 = Galaxy+ | wid == 2 = Star+ | wid <= 4 = Planet+ | wid <= 8 = Moon+ | otherwise = Comet+ where+ wid = met 3 (Co.fromPatp ship)++-- | Determine parent.+--+-- A ship's parent signs for it on the network. 'sein' establishes the+-- so-called /autoboss/ of a ship (which can escape to another sponsor).+--+-- Note that galaxies sign for themselves, and stars sign for comets.+--+-- >>> sein fes+-- ~fes+-- >>> sein fipfes+-- ~fes+-- >>> sein dostec+-- ~fipfes+-- >>> sein risfen+-- ~dostec-risfen+-- >>> sein fipfesfipfes+-- ~fipfes+--+sein :: Patp -> Patp+sein ship = Co.patp $ case clan ship of+ Galaxy -> nat+ Star -> end 3 1 nat+ Planet -> end 4 1 nat+ Moon -> end 5 1 nat+ Comet -> end 4 1 nat+ where+ nat = Co.fromPatp ship++met :: Integral a => a -> a -> a+met = loop 0 where+ loop !acc a !b+ | b == 0 = acc+ | otherwise = loop (succ acc) a (rsh a 1 b)++rsh :: Integral a => a -> a -> a -> a+rsh a b c = c `div` 2 ^ (2 ^ a * b)++end :: Integral a => a -> a -> a -> a+end a b c = c `mod` 2 ^ (2 ^ a * b)+
